FXLifeStyle – hiding behind a risk warning

In his newest video – ‘5 Steps To Become A Millionaire Trading Forex!’ – FXLifeStyle gives us some top tips on how to become rich through FX trading. As with his other videos, this one features him bragging about staying in 5-star hotels and his ability to “spend thousands” on Gucci and Louis Vuitton.
The first of the five steps mentioned in the title is to sometimes “trade slow” and sometimes “trade fast.” Other genius tips include reading the news and, surprise surprise, buying FXLifeStyle’s trading signals.
After laughing my way through the video, something at the end caught my eye. A huge risk warning, on screen for a full ten seconds, says the following:
“We do NOT guarantee that you will make profit with our Forex signals, Binary options signals or our course.”
Funnily, this risk warning has not appeared in any of FXLifeStyle’s other videos. Is it a simple coincidence that it cropped up just a week after we had said that a risk warning might protect him when none of his signals make traders any money? I’ll leave you, dear reader, to decide.
